Several key trends are shaping the sand filtration system market. One of the most prominent trends is the increasing demand for sustainable and eco-friendly water treatment solutions. As industries and municipalities focus on reducing their environmental footprint, there is a growing preference for filtration technologies that offer low energy consumption and minimal chemical use. Sand filtration systems, being a natural and low-maintenance solution, are well-suited to meet this demand.
Another significant trend is the rising adoption of hybrid filtration systems, which combine sand filters with other technologies such as activated carbon and UV filtration. These hybrid systems are capable of addressing a wider range of contaminants, improving overall water quality. Additionally, there is a growing emphasis on automation and smart water treatment systems that monitor and optimize filtration processes in real-time. This trend is particularly evident in industrial applications, where large volumes of water are treated and require constant monitoring to ensure compliance with quality standards.

1. What is a sand filtration system?
A sand filtration system is a water treatment technology that uses sand to remove particles, sediments, and impurities from water.
2. What are the advantages of using a sand filtration system?
Sand filtration systems are cost-effective, low-maintenance, and energy-efficient, making them ideal for various water treatment applications.
3. How does a sand filter work?
Sand filters work by allowing water to pass through a bed of sand, where particles are trapped, leaving clean water behind.
4. Can sand filters be used for drinking water?
Yes, sand filters are commonly used in daily water treatment to improve the quality of drinking water by removing impurities.
5. What industries use sand filtration systems?
Sand filtration systems are widely used in industries such as manufacturing, power generation, food and beverage, and wastewater treatment.
6. Are sand filtration systems environmentally friendly?
Yes, sand filtration systems are eco-friendly as they require little energy and do not use harmful chemicals in the water treatment process.
7. What are the main benefits of sand filtration in industrial water treatment?
Sand filtration systems help prevent equipment damage, improve water quality, and reduce maintenance costs in industrial operations.
8. How long does a sand filter last?
Sand filters are durable and can last for many years with proper maintenance, often up to 10 years or more.
9. Can sand filtration systems be used for wastewater treatment?
Yes, sand filtration is commonly used in wastewater treatment to remove suspended solids and organic matter.
10. What types of contaminants do sand filters remove?
Sand filters remove particles such as sand, silt, and other suspended solids from water, improving its clarity and quality.
11. Do sand filters require regular maintenance?
While sand filters require minimal maintenance, they should be periodically backwashed to remove accumulated debris.
12. Are there any alternatives to sand filtration?
Yes, alternatives include activated carbon filtration, reverse osmosis, and UV filtration, depending on the water treatment needs.
13. What are hybrid filtration systems?
Hybrid systems combine sand filtration with other technologies like activated carbon or UV treatment to improve water purification.
14. Can sand filters be used in aquaculture?
Yes, sand filters are commonly used in aquaculture to maintain clean water for fish farming operations.
15. Are sand filtration systems suitable for small-scale applications?
Yes, sand filtration systems can be designed for both large and small-scale applications, including residential and commercial use.
16. What role do sand filters play in swimming pools?
Sand filters help maintain clear water in swimming pools by removing dirt, debris, and other particles.
17. How effective is sand filtration in removing bacteria?
While sand filtration can remove many physical contaminants, it is typically combined with other treatments for effective bacterial removal.
